摘要
为了准确地检测语音信号的基音周期,采用小波变换和时域波形相结合的方法,分别用传统的自相关法、平均幅度差法及文中算法对纯净语音和不同信噪比时的含噪语音进行基音检测。实验表明,自相关法易出现半频错误,平均幅度差法易出现倍频错误,且两者随着信噪比的降低,错误帧数呈增加趋势。然而文中算法倍频、半频错误相对较少,基音轮廓清晰、平滑,无大的跳变,符合语音信号慢时变性的一般规律,从而提高了基音检测的精度。
An algorithm is proposed on the basis of wavelet transform arid waveform in time domain to improve the accuracy of pitch detection. The pitch period of clear speech and noisy speech indifferent signal-to-noise ratio is detected by using the proposed method and the traditional methods of autocorrelation function and average magnitude difference function. The experiments show that the half frequency errors may occur in the method of autocorrelation function and double frequency errors may occur in the method of average magnitude difference function. Furthermore, the error frames of the two methods increase with the decrease of signal-to-noise ratio. In the proposed algorithm, there are relatively few double and half frequency errors, and the pitch contour is clear and smooth without big jump. The results are coincident with the common rule as the slow variation with time of speech signal. Therefpre, the accuracy of pitch detection can be improved effectively by the algorithm.
出处
《现代电子技术》
2011年第1期77-79,共3页
Modern Electronics Technique
基金
河南省自然科学基金资助项目(0411010100)
关键词
基音检测
小波变换
自相关法
平均幅度差法
pitch detection
wavelet transform
autocorrelation method
average magnitude difference method